|
Segment and Geographic Reporting (Segment Reporting) (Details) (USD $)
In Thousands, unless otherwise specified
|3 Months Ended
|12 Months Ended
|
Dec. 31, 2014
|
Sep. 30, 2014
|
Jun. 30, 2014
|
Mar. 31, 2014
|
Dec. 31, 2013
|
Sep. 30, 2013
|
Jun. 30, 2013
|
Mar. 31, 2013
|
Dec. 31, 2014
|
Dec. 31, 2013
|
Dec. 31, 2012
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|$ 62,959us-gaap_SalesRevenueNet
|[1],[2]
|$ 58,786us-gaap_SalesRevenueNet
|[1],[3]
|$ 43,555us-gaap_SalesRevenueNet
|[1],[4]
|$ 39,614us-gaap_SalesRevenueNet
|[1]
|$ 41,920us-gaap_SalesRevenueNet
|[5]
|$ 39,763us-gaap_SalesRevenueNet
|[6]
|$ 39,453us-gaap_SalesRevenueNet
|[6]
|$ 37,675us-gaap_SalesRevenueNet
|[6]
|$ 204,914us-gaap_SalesRevenueNet
|$ 158,811us-gaap_SalesRevenueNet
|$ 140,285us-gaap_SalesRevenueNet
|U.S. Medical
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|167,399us-gaap_SalesRevenueNet
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|130,126us-gaap_SalesRevenueNet
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|117,436us-gaap_SalesRevenueNet
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|International Medical
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|37,515us-gaap_SalesRevenueNet
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|28,685us-gaap_SalesRevenueNet
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|22,849us-gaap_SalesRevenueNet
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|Disposable products
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|184,810us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_DisposableProductsMember
|138,119us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_DisposableProductsMember
|122,522us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_DisposableProductsMember
|Disposable products | U.S. Medical
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|155,107us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_DisposableProducts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|114,976us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_DisposableProducts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|103,218us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_DisposableProducts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|Disposable products | International Medical
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|29,703us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_DisposableProducts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|23,143us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_DisposableProducts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|19,304us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_DisposableProducts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|Service and other, net of allowance for sales returns
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|11,490us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_ServiceAndOtherNetOfProvisionForSalesReturnsMember
|11,412us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_ServiceAndOtherNetOfProvisionForSalesReturnsMember
|10,439us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_ServiceAndOtherNetOfProvisionForSalesReturnsMember
|Service and other, net of allowance for sales returns | U.S. Medical
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|9,334us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_ServiceAndOtherNetOfProvisionForSalesReturns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|9,833us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_ServiceAndOtherNetOfProvisionForSalesReturns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|9,081us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_ServiceAndOtherNetOfProvisionForSalesReturns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|Service and other, net of allowance for sales returns | International Medical
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|2,156us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_ServiceAndOtherNetOfProvisionForSalesReturns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|1,579us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_ServiceAndOtherNetOfProvisionForSalesReturns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|1,358us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_ServiceAndOtherNetOfProvisionForSalesReturns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|Equipment
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|8,614us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_EquipmentSalesAndEquipmentRentalsMember
|9,280us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_EquipmentSalesAndEquipmentRentalsMember
|7,324us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_EquipmentSalesAndEquipmentRentalsMember
|Equipment | U.S. Medical
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|2,958us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_EquipmentSalesAndEquipmentRentals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|5,317us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_EquipmentSalesAndEquipmentRentals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|5,137us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_EquipmentSalesAndEquipmentRentals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_USMedicalMember
|Equipment | International Medical
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Segments, Geographical Areas [Abstract]
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|Revenue
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|$ 5,656us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_EquipmentSalesAndEquipmentRentals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|$ 3,963us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_EquipmentSalesAndEquipmentRentals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|$ 2,187us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= spnc_EquipmentSalesAndEquipmentRentalsMember
/ us-gaap_StatementBusinessSegmentsAxis
= spnc_InternationalMedicalMember
|
|